Not really. We run in a buildroot [0] based VM on your laptop so that we can run k8s components and a docker daemon cross platform (windows, osx, linux). On linux, it might be an interesting idea, but it looks like theres still an upstream issue on kubernetes to support lxc/lxd [1].
Right now, minikube supports rkt and docker. And the systemd integration of rkt is pretty nifty.
